What is Animal Kingdom?

Animal Kingdom

The Animal kingdom comprises a diverse range of organisms living in different habitats. The animal kingdom is further classified based on the arrangement of cells, body symmetry, nature of coelom, and patterns of life processes like the digestive, reproductive, and circulatory systems. Though all animals are multicellular they do not exhibit the same arrangement of cells. In some animals like mollusks, the cells are loosely arranged.

This type of organization of cells is known as a cellular organization. In higher-level animals like coelenterates, the cells performing the same function are arranged together, making the arrangement of cells a bit more complex.

This type of organization of cells is known as the tissue level of organization. At a higher level, class Platyhelminthes, annelids, arthropods, and vertebrates exhibit organs which are a group of tissues performing the same function.

This type of organization is known as organ level organization. Specific organs are assigned to play an essential role in life processes.

 

Body Symmetry

Animals can be further categorized based on body symmetry. Two categories of animals are seen – asymmetrical and symmetrical. If a plane passes through the center of the body and divides it equally into two halves – right and left, then the body is symmetrical in shape. This type of symmetry is also known as bilateral symmetry.

For example, organisms belonging to the class vertebrates, arthropods, annelids, and chordates are bilateral in shape. In addition, if any plane passes through the central axis of the body and exhibits two identical halves, then it is called radial symmetry. Coelenterates and echinoderms have this kind of body plan. While some animals are not symmetrical in shape, such as sponges, and organisms belonging to the class mollusks, these animals are said to be asymmetrical in shape.

Diploblastic And Triploblastic Organisation

Animals in which cells are arranged in two embryonic layers, the outer ectoderm, and the inner endoderm are known as diploblastic animals. An undifferentiated mesoglea is present between ectoderm and endoderm. Example coelenterates. In some animals, the mesoglea is fully developed in the embryo as the third germinal layer between the ectoderm and endoderm. This layer is known as mesoderm and animals with three layers of embryonic cells are known as triploblastic animals: for example class Platyhelminthes, chordates, and vertebrates.
